Output 7812f80d5c4d7073ffc9cf68d9aa4346eebd507eb21fa1aa21e6add4deaa4860:0

value
664754918
script pubkey
OP_0 OP_PUSHBYTES_20 fbec7e2cf4b258de38f45b3867113e150553aa9d
address
ltc1ql0k8ut85kfvduw85tvuxwyf7z5z4825adeyy5k
transaction
7812f80d5c4d7073ffc9cf68d9aa4346eebd507eb21fa1aa21e6add4deaa4860
spent
true